  • Noble Gases: Properties, Characteristics & Examples (He, Ne, Ar, Kr, Xe, Rn)
    The noble gases are a group of chemical elements with similar properties. They are all colourless, odourless, and non-flammable. They have very low boiling points and melting points, and they are very unreactive. The noble gases are located in Group 18 of the periodic table.

    The noble gases include helium (He), neon (Ne), argon (Ar), krypton (Kr), xenon (Xe), and radon (Rn). These gases are all very rare in the Earth's atmosphere.     The noble gases are used in a variety of applications. Helium is used in balloons, party balloons, and airships. It is also used in scuba diving tanks and in the cooling of superconducting magnets. Neon is used in advertising signs and in the production of lasers. Argon is used in incandescent light bulbs and in the production of steel. Krypton is used in incandescent light bulbs and in the production of lasers. Xenon is used in car headlights and in the production of lasers. Radon is used in medicine to treat cancer.
